Continuing the theme of getting ready to make 2023 an awesome year for our health and life, I share my own experiences with making the incremental changes (sprout-sweating) and how they can lead to dramatic shifts in our health and life. I share how I have improved my own health over the years, including my recent health check numbers, by ditching the all or nothing approach and sticking with the steady, consistent sprout-sweating.I am also joined by fellow CrossFit Tailored Training member, Dave Armstrong, who shares his inspirational story of a return to health and exceptional fitness following a heart attack 5 years ago. Dave's story is sobering and empowering at the same time and the key message is - no matter what age, start now, make those changes and you can not only reclaim your health, but achieve greater health levels than ever before.
Dave is in his 60's now and retired from a stressful support role following his heart attack. He shares his own thoughts and experiences and encourages us all to value our health and make it a priority.
